The 5% Initiative has launched a Call for Proposals entitled “Strengthening health systems at all levels (community or national) (HSS)”.

This call for proposals aims to complement Global Fund investments and will finance projects meeting the four objectives of the Global Fund 2017-2022 strategy:

This call for proposals aims to select projects that complement and/or support Global Fund investments, contributing to building or strengthening systems that are gender-sensitive and that allow populations to access quality services, particularly in the response to the three pandemics. These projects must be catalytic, in other words, they should be capable of changing practices and/or policies.

Duration

Project duration must be between 24 and 48 months.

Countries

The countries eligible for this call are: Algeria, Benin,  Burma/Myanmar, Burkina Faso, Burundi, Cambodia, Cameroon, Comoros, Congo, Côte d’Ivoire, Djibouti, Ethiopia, Gabon, Gambia, Ghana, Guinea, Equatorial Guinea, Guinea-Bissau, Haiti, Lao PDR, Lebanon, Liberia, Madagascar, Mali, Morocco, Mauritius, Mauritania, Mozambique, Niger, Central African Republic, Democratic Republic of Congo, Dominican Republic, Rwanda, Senegal, Sierra Leone, Chad, Thailand, Togo, Tunisia, Vietnam.

Projects must be carried out exclusively for beneficiaries in one or a combination of these countries, and must relate to eligible Global Fund focus areas (HSS, HIV, malaria, and tuberculosis).
